Widget Docs
Coverage MatrixDocumentationRelease LogLog InContact Us

Lineups

us.match.mlb.lineups provides a visualization for starting lineups in a given game, including fielding positions and starting pitchers.

For the widget to render you must provide a valid matchId.

Parameters

Name Type Description
props object properties
Name Type Argument Description
matchId number required Match ID
hideTeamNames boolean optional If true hides team names above fields.
border boolean optional If true enables a border around the widget.
onItemClick function optional Function/event handler. Emits playerId on player list item click or touch.

Examples

<div class="sr-widget" data-sr-widget="us.match.mlb.lineups" data-sr-match-id="17131611"></div>
<script type="application/javascript" src="https://widgets.media.sportradar.com/YOUR_CLIENT_ALIAS/widgetloader" data-sr-language="en_us" async></script>
<script>
    (function(a,b,c,d,e,f,g,h,i){a[e]||(i=a[e]=function(){(a[e].q=a[e].q||[]).push(arguments)},i.l=1*new Date,i.o=f,
    g=b.createElement(c),h=b.getElementsByTagName(c)[0],g.async=1,g.src=d,g.setAttribute("n",e),h.parentNode.insertBefore(g,h)
    )})(window,document,"script","https://widgets.media.sportradar.com/YOUR_CLIENT_ALIAS/widgetloader","SIR", {
        language: 'en_us'
    });
    SIR('addWidget', '#sr-widget', 'us.match.mlb.lineups', {matchId: 25324910});
</script>
<div id="sr-widget"></div>
<script>
    (function(a,b,c,d,e,f,g,h,i){a[e]||(i=a[e]=function(){(a[e].q=a[e].q||[]).push(arguments)},i.l=1*new Date,i.o=f,
    g=b.createElement(c),h=b.getElementsByTagName(c)[0],g.async=1,g.src=d,g.setAttribute("n",e),h.parentNode.insertBefore(g,h)
    )})(window,document,"script","https://widgets.media.sportradar.com/YOUR_CLIENT_ALIAS/widgetloader","SIR", {
        language: 'en_us'
    });
    SIR('addWidget', '#sr-widget', 'us.match.mlb.lineups', {matchId: 25324910, onItemClick: function(type, obj){alert(JSON.stringify(obj));}});
</script>
<div id="sr-widget"></div>